Self-retaining oil nozzle
An oil nozzle assembly is disclosed. In various embodiments, the assembly includes a nozzle body oriented along an axial center line, comprising a main portion, and a tip portion connected to the main portion; a nozzle insert, comprising a sleeve, an end wall connected to the sleeve, an orifice disposed in the end wall, the orifice fluidly coupled to the tip portion, and a first finger extending axially from the end wall; and a retaining ring configured to engage the first finger to the nozzle body.
Valve grease blocks for high pressure valves and high pressure valves using the same
A high-pressure grease block including a grease block body having a grease block cavity defined therein and adapted to cooperate with a valve body. A first port is adapted for sealing connection to a port on the valve body such that a valve grease cavity defined within the valve body communicates with the grease block cavity. A second port communicates with the grease block cavity and is adapted for receiving a greasing assembly and a third port communicates with the grease block cavity and is adapted for receiving a bleeding assembly.

FLUID DIFFUSION DEVICE FOR SEALED BEARING COMPARTMENT DRAINBACK SYSTEM
A diffuser for an oil drainback system drain tube includes a flow chamber configured for attachment to an open end of a drain tube, wherein the flow chamber has a side wall and an end wall, and openings in at least the side wall.

Downhole motor bearing pack
A rotatable bearing assembly transfers a weight of a drill string to a mud motor output shaft extending therethrough. The bearing assembly includes an outer bearing housing, an upper radial bearing assembly providing an upper radial bearing between the outer bearing housing and the output shaft, a balance piston that fluidly seals an upper end of the outer bearing housing and balances a pressure within the outer bearing housing, a lower radial bearing/seal assembly configured to both fluidly seal a lower end of the outer bearing housing and provide a lower radial bearing between the outer bearing housing and the output shaft, and a thrust bearing assembly received within the sealed interior of the outer bearing housing such that the bearing assembly initially operates in a sealed, lubricated mode and then a mud lube mode in the event of one or more seal failures. Other embodiments are also disclosed.
MACHINE AND OIL PRODUCT
A machine according to at least one embodiment of the present invention comprises a rubber material to be supplied with an oil product containing a softener, wherein an absolute difference between a solubility parameter of the softener and a solubility parameter of the rubber material is 1.7 or less. The machine having a communication portion connecting the rubber material and an outside of the machine, and is configured to supply the oil product from a first end of the communication portion to a second end of the communication portion.
Lubricant Injector
A lubricant, injector includes an injector body having an inlet port fluidly coupleable with a lubricant supply, an outlet port fluidly coupleable with a lubrication point, a piston chamber and a valve chamber. A piston is disposed within the piston chamber and defines a measuring section and an actuating section, the piston being linearly displaceable along an axis through the piston chamber so as to inversely vary the volume of the chamber measuring section and the volume of the chamber actuating section. A valve member disposed within the valve chamber is displaceable along an axis through the valve chamber between a first position, at which the inlet port is fluidly coupled with the piston chamber actuating and measuring sections, and a second position at which the inlet port is fluidly coupled with the piston chamber actuating section and the outlet port is fluidly coupled with the piston chamber measuring section.
Remote well servicing systems and methods
Embodiments of the present disclosure include a remote well servicing system including a control unit and a remote servicing manifold. The control unit further includes a service fluid source and a control system. The remote servicing manifold further includes a fluid input line coupled to the service fluid source, a fluid output line couplable to a well component, and a valve coupled to the fluid input line and the fluid output line, wherein the valve, when actuated, places the fluid input line in fluid communication with the fluid output line and permits delivery of a service fluid from the service fluid source to the well component. The remote servicing manifold also includes a control line coupling the valve and the control system wherein the control system controls actuation of the valve via the control line.
